IT Essentials
I: Computer Hardware is an excellent introduction to Information Technology
that includes an overview of IT, math for the digital age, introduction
to networking, PC hardware software installation, maintenance, safety,
and troubleshooting. This course provides an in-depth exposure to personal
computer hardware and desktop operating
systems.

Industry
certification
- Administered
by CompTIA worldwide
- Supported
by most leading industry giants Cisco, HP, Compaq, etc.
- Recognized
worldwide
- Mapped
to latest A+ exam objectives Exam 220-201 and 220-202
- A student
must pass both exams to become A+ certified
